Emory Cardiology
Emory Cardiology, a division of the Emory University School of Medicine, fully embraces all aspects of our tripartite mission of education, research, and patient care to train the next generation of academic cardiologists, bring cutting-edge discoveries from the bench to the bedside, and provide outstanding patient care.
